Ep. 030: Let British Columbia be the Education Province
Guest: Andrew Petter, Simon Fraser University
BC has the opportunity to become the go to place for post secondary education in Canada.
That is what Andrew Petter, the President of Simon Fraser University, believes.
Petter says, over the next few years, “BC will become the education province; it’s already becoming the place where if you have an idea to grow a company or you need talented people in order to succeed this is the go to place.” He goes on to say we need to invest more in education so that BC can realize its full economic potential.
